I like to take the Trento Nord exit which straddles the Brenta River all the way down through Valsugana to Valstagna and then Bassano del Grappa. If you want dramatic mountain scenery, you can take the Roverto exit which goes along some somewhat scary roads on the way to Schio via Mt. Pasubio. Some beautiful scenery.
